Transaction 873df0ffd6194f05da1660cf57448756d9c8a30b47f119fd0c34fcfb8b775719
1 Input
1 Output
-
873df0ffd6194f05da1660cf57448756d9c8a30b47f119fd0c34fcfb8b775719:0
- value
- 17094240
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89ec707d5348e9878b6d75ee8dbf1fef0e4d5c72 OP_EQUAL
- address
- 3EGHjvUs6gJPfhZ6WkjjuFYc6i3peDDFa2